Launched in October 2018, Pumped Mini is the newest addition to the Pump family. There are currently two flavours in the range, Pineapple and Apple.

Pumped Mini contains New Zealand spring water (sourced from the Blue Spring in Putaruru and Wanoni Spring in Christchurch), natural flavours (either Pineapple or Apple) and citric acid. That’s it! Per serving, Pumped Mini is only 2 calories – which is reassuring for parents who are looking to give their children a ‘treat’, whilst knowing that their littles one are getting the hydration that they need.
